Explain why P(A|D) and P(D|A) from the table below are not equal.

Explain Why P(A|D) And P(D|A) From The Table Below Are Not Equal.

Answers

Answer 1

Answer:


Step-by-step explanation:

Recall the definition for conditional probability.

We have P(A/D) = P(A and D)/P(D)

P(AD) = 2/17

P(A) = 8/17 and P(D) = 10/17

From the definition of conditional probability,

P(A/D) = P(AD)/P(D) = 2/17 divided by 10/17 = 1/5

But P(D/A) = P(AD)/P(A) = 2/17 divided by 8/17 = 1/4

Hence the two are not equal.

This is because there is a difference in the denominators

On the packaging for a triangular sail, the edge measurements for the sail are listed as 7ft x 15ft x 17ft without unfurling the sail, you want to determine if the sail forms a right triangle, an acute triangle or an obtuse triangle

Answers

The law of cosines can be helpful here. The largest angle (C) will be opposite the longest side (c). That law tells us ...

... c² = a² + b² -2ab·cos(C)

Then

... cos(C) = (a² +b² -c²)/(2ab)

We don't actually need the angle. We only need to know the sign of the cosine.

... cos(C) = (7² +15² -17²)/(2·7·15) = -15/210 . . . . negative sign, so C > 90°

The sail has the shape of an obtuse triangle.

The look-out point of a lighthouse is 50 feet above sea level. A woman observes a boat in the water from the look-out point. The angle of depression to the boat in the water is 20°.

What is the distance from the base of the light house to the boat in the water?

Answers

Answer:

137.4 feet

Step-by-step explanation:

Consider the attached diagram. The given angle of depression from the lighthouse to the boat is the same as the angle of elevation from the boat to the lighthouse. The trig relationship for tangent tells you ...

... tan(20°) = opposite/adjacent = AL/AB = 50'/AB

Solving for AB, we get

... AB = 50'/tan(20°) ≈ 50'/0.36397

... AB ≈ 137.4'

What values of x must be excluded from the domain of

f(x) = x + 7
_____
x^2 - 5x -6


A ) x =1 and x =-6

B ) x = -1 and x=6

C ) x= -7

D ) x = 2 and x = 3

E ) x = -6 and x = -7

Answers

Answer:

B) x = -1 and x = 6

Step-by-step explanation:

The values that must be excluded from the domain are the values for which f(x) is undefined. Those values are the ones that make the denominator be zero.

We can find the zeros of the denominator by factoring.

... x² -5x -6 = (x +1)(x -6)

The product is zero when either factor is zero, so when x=-1 or x=6.
